Produced by William Cahn
Book by George Marion, Jr.; Music by Sammy Fain; Lyrics by George Marion, Jr.; Additional Dialogue by Jack Barnett; Additional lyrics by Jack Barnett; Musical Director: Leon Leonardi; Vocal and Choral Arrangements by Leon Leonardi; Orchestral Arrangements by Allan Small, Lewis Raymond and Menotti Salta
Directed by José Ruben; Dances and Musical Numbers Staged by Robert Sidney; Assistant Dance Director: Ted Cappy
Scenic Design by Edward Gilbert; Costume Design by Kenn Barr
Company Manager: Harold C. Jacoby
Production Stage Manager: John Effrat; Assistant Stage Mgr: Steven Gethers and Charles Conaway
Press Representative: Ivan Black
